Man Turns Himself in for Henderson Road Murder
 
A man surrendered himself to the Police this morning in connection with the murder at Henderson Road yesterday afternoon (7 Mar 2006).
This morning at about 9.50 am, Police received a call from a security officer that the man had turned himself in at the Accident & Emergency Department of the Institute of Mental Health (IMH).
Police officers responded to the scene and placed the man under arrest. A knife with a blade length of about 12 cm was recovered from him. The 52-year old man did not offer any resistance when police took him into custody. He is currently warded in a hospital for high fever.
The suspect, who is working as an odd-job labourer, will be charged tomorrow (9 Mar 2006) for the murder of 41-year-old Hussein Bin Abdul Rahman.

Man Murdered in Henderson Road
A man in his 40s died this afternoon (7 Mar 2006) after he was fatally wounded in Henderson Road. Police are investigating the case as murder.
On 7 March 06, at about 12pm, Police received a call that a man was found lying motionless on a grass verge near Block 91 Henderson Road.
Upon arrival, Police officers found a tanned complexion man, believed to be in his 40s, lying in a prone position on the grass verge between Blocks 91 and 92 Henderson Road. He was wearing a pair of dark blue pants with a pair of brown slippers, but was not wearing any shirt.
A blood trail was found leading from the grass verge to a unit on the second level of Block 92 Henderson Road. Police are currently conducting investigations at the said unit. No weapon has been found at the scene yet.
The deceased suffered multiple injuries on the upper half of the body and was conveyed to the hospital unconscious. He was subsequently pronounced dead at 12.20pm. Police are investigating the murder.
